  6. ok, bentley says that... -a new engine will be between 145 and 189psi -the wear limit is 109psi -max difference between cylinders is 44psi if your car is running fine i'd leave it. [ Edited Wed Mar 02 2005, 05:47PM ]

  21. certainly not heavy...in fact, i've never driven a vr6 with a heavy feeling clutch. its usually cable clutches that get heavy as the cable goes rusty. is probably just that mondeo's clutch was silly light.
